40th Annual Wheatland Music Festival Performers: LA BOTTINE SOURIANTE La Bottine Souriate performs a French-Canadian seated dance in the video below -- In the past, dancing was forbidden in much of French Canada by the Catholic clergy, and so became the "seated" dancing which we have seen performed by many traditional French Canadian groups who have graced the Main Stage in Wheatlands past. La Bottine Souriante is known as a constant in the French Canadian music scene. First formed in 1975 with an assembly of traditional French Canadian instruments, they have expanded over the years to incorporate many non-traditional instruments to create their own unique French Canadian/world-music genre.
